Tobias Hunger wrote: > >These scripts return the "-g -O2" when asked which CXXFLAGS are needed >to use the subprojects they are giving information on. That's wrong as >you will not need to enable debug symbols (-g) when building a program >using some library, independent of wether that's build with debugsymbols >or not. Specifiying an optimization level is wrong too. > > Ok. How would you go about changing that? I guess it means editing the configure.ac file, since that's what generates the configure file where the CXXFLAGS are set, which means finding out about all the AC_* macros. >Thanks for looking onto the buildsystem.
